We want to put in some 12v USB sockets in the cab area on the dash and I'm thinking of getting one of the below 2 hole base units and fixing it in the centre on top of the 'lift up flap/document holder' (that doesn't lift up on ours due to us having a passenger air bag) with a couple of twin USB power sockets in and connecting them to the existing 12v ciggy socket wiring. The reason for using the holder and the central location is to remove the need to drill large holes in the dash facia to put them elsewhere and also ensures that when in use all the plugged in cables will be well out of reach of errant dog paws ... they accidentally caught a lead in the past and pulled it out of the existing 12v ciggy socket and smashed the plug end in the process! The central location will also mean that the USBs are exactly where we need them for phone, sat nav etc leads.
Can anyone see any problems with this set-up?
